Triple-bill of films starring Sandra Bullock. In '28 Days' (2000), after her alcoholic misdemeanors land her in court on a drunk-driving charge, Gwen Cummings (Bullock) is sentenced to 28 days in rehab. Arriving at the clinic, Gwen at first resists the discipline and emotional honesty required by her treatment, but she soon forms bonds with the other inmates and builds up the courage to tackle her problem. Also starring Steve Buscemi, Viggo Mortensen and Elizabeth Perkins. In 'The Net' (1995) Bullock plays Angela Bennett, a freelance computer systems analyst who tracks down software viruses. At night she hooks up to the internet and chats to others 'surfing the net'. While de-bugging a high-tech game, she comes across a top secret programme and becomes the target of a mysterious organisation who will stop at nothing to erase her identity and her existence. Finally, in 'Forces of Nature' (1999) Ben (Ben Affleck) is stranded in New York when his plane skids out of control just two days before his wedding. Together with eccentric passenger Sarah (Bullock), Ben attempts to hitch a lift to his wedding, but is delayed when the driver is arrested for possession of marijuana. From then on, nothing goes right for the hapless Ben, but the free-spirited Sarah manages to affect the outlook of the straight-laced husband-to-be. As they travel across America, the oddly-matched couple realise they have a lot to offer each other.
